Meekins 3013 Rivers Lane New Bern, NC 28562 DWQ Project # 09-1271 Craven County Subject Property: 3013 Rivers Lane Trent River, Neuse River Basin, 300410, 27-101-(39), NSW, SB, Sw APPROVAL for the use of the "General" MAJOR VARIANCE; From the Neuse and Tar- Pamlico Riparian Buffer Rules for the Construction of Residential Structures on Existing Lots within the Coastal Counties as defined by the Coastal Area Management Act with Additional Conditions Dear Mr. and Mrs. Meekins: You have our approval, in accordance with the conditions listed below, to impact approximately 23.97 square feet (ft) of Zone 2 of the protected riparian buffers for the purpose of constructing a porch on the subject property as described within your application dated November 19, 2009. This letter shall act as your approval for the use of the "General" Major Variance; From the Neuse and Tar-Pamlico Riparian Buffer Rules for the Construction of Residential Structures on Existing Lots within the Coastal Counties as defined by the Coastal Area Management Act with ADDITIONAL CONDITIONS as approved by the Water Quality Committee (WQC) of the Environmental Management Commission (EMC) on May 10, 2001. In addition, you should get any other required federal, state or local permits before you proceed with your project including (but not limited to) Sediment and Erosion Control and CAMA permits. This approval shall expire when the variance expires on April 11, 2011 unless the variance is renewed before that time by the EMC. This approval is for the purpose and design that you described in your variance request. If you change your project, you must notify us and you may be required to send us a new request for approval. If the property is sold, the new owner must be given a copy of this approval and is thereby responsible for complying with all conditions. This approval requires you to follow the conditions listed below. Certificate of Completion Upon completion of all work approved within the 401 Water Quality Certification or applicable Buffer Rules, and any subsequent modifications, the applicant is required to return the attached certificate of completion to the 401 Oversight/Express Review Permitting Unit, North Carolina Division of Water Quality, 1650 Mail Service Center, Raleigh, NC, 27699-1650. 2. Diffuse Flow All new stormwater drainage shall be directed to vegetated areas as diffuse flow at non- erosive velocities prior to entering the protected riparian buffers as identified within 15A NCAC 2B .0233(5). No new ditching or piping of stormwater through the protected buffers is allowed. 3. Protective Fencing The outside buffer, wetland or water boundary and along the construction corridor within these boundaries approved under the authorization shall be clearly marked with orange warning fencing (or similar high visibility material) for the areas that have been approved to infringe within the buffer, wetland or water prior to any land disturbing activities to ensure compliance with 15A NCAC 2B .0233 and 15A NCAC 2H.0500. If you do not accept any of the conditions of this approval, you may ask for and adjudicatory hearing. You must act within 60 days of the date that you receive this letter. To ask for a hearing, send a written petition that conforms to Chapter 150B of the North Carolina General Statutes to the Office of Administrative Hearings, 6714 Mail Service Center, Raleigh, NC 27699- 6714. This approval and its conditions are final and binding unless you ask for a hearing. This letter completes the review of the Division of Water Quality under the Neuse River Riparian Buffer Protection Rules (15A NCAC 2B .0233 (9)(b)).
